Top articles in Wednesday’s newspapers and transfer rumors.

premier league

Koby Mainu is keen to move to Napoli if loan move is allowed in January – Daily Mail

Manchester United lead the race to sign Brighton midfielder Carlos Baleva in 2026 after the Seagulls cut his valuation from £105m to £74m – Daily Mirror

Bournemouth forward Antoine Semenyo is hesitant to join Tottenham amid interest from Arsenal and Manchester City – The Sun

Use Chrome Browser for a more accessible video player



Saturday’s social panel debated whether Bournemouth’s high-profile forward Antoine Semenyo should stay or go in the January transfer window.

Chelsea bosses have not given up on the idea of ​​a move to Earl’s Court, even though their rival project is set to pass another milestone this month.

Chelsea’s FA disciplinary hearing into 74 breaches of agent rules during the Roman Abramovich era, including allegations of making secret off-the-book payments to Eden Hazard’s former agent, is due to conclude this week (Times)

Nottingham Forest defender Murillo continues to attract interest from Europe’s top clubs and is open to changing things up next summer – Daily Mail

Aston Villa considering signing Gremio forward Alisson – The Athletic

international soccer

A recall for Mason Mount is unlikely as manager Thomas Tuchel is said to have concerns about how much of an impact the midfielder can actually have on a Three Lions group that plays a completely different style to Ruben Amorim’s United side.
